The Great Stink in 1858 in London was brought on by a hot summertime and raw sewage in the river. The sewer system disposed every one of the waste into the River Thames near the center of the City. Throughout this warm summer season, the stink was so frustrating that locals could not leave their homes.

The citizens assumed the illness was spread from breathing the nasty air, therefore heightening the panic and fear. Thousands of individuals passed away from acquiring cholera. It was later that they discovered the bacteria which triggers cholera remained in their alcohol consumption water which was contaminated from the raw waste in the water.


Bazalgette made use of blocks and plaster to build the underground drain system. Several of the sewage system pipelines were as large as 11 feet in area - toilet repairs. When the waste might not be carried by gravity alone, Bazalgette utilized engines to pump the waste to a point where gravity can take over, hence developing the initial lift stations
